Tesco is launching its newly revamped range of curated and stylish home items, F&F Home, with a new campaign created with BBH London.
The visually arresting F&F Home ‘Fashion Now Does Homeware’ campaign features striking fashion pieces, designed and created with renowned artist Thomas Bird from hundreds of pieces of homeware.
The fashionable pieces include a chic dress made out of dinner plates, a glamorous gown made out of forks and spoons and a luxurious coat created from cushions. No AI or CGI was used to create any of the outfits or shots, with all items painstakingly made by hand, using hundreds of plates, and 500 spoons and forks.
The campaign will run across the UK on TV, OOH, print and social from September 4th for four weeks.
Jan Marchant, CEO at F&F Home says: “Fashion now does homeware. Our clothing customers always want to stay ahead of the latest trends and get great value for money, without compromising on quality. With this exciting first foray into homeware, we’re really pleased to be able to help deliver this same commitment in the home space, with both statement and staple pieces to work with all-manner of styles and tastes.”
Uche Ezugwu, Creative Director, BBH London, said: “What I love about this is there’s absolutely nothing fake here. No AI or CGI was used to create any of the outfits. The brilliant Thomas Bird painstakingly made all the outfits by hand.”
